Who thinks Lance should start over Devery?

I think with Reggie coming back that Lance Moore should start over Devery Henderson.Lance can get open and catch the ball way better than Devery can.What do you guys think?

I don't think they are the same reciever. Henderson more the deep threat and Moore more the slot possesion type.

Lets see if Reggie coming back can open things up for Devery or vice versa.
The problem i have is that last year Devery showed that he can be an all round WR catching stuff all over the field no matter what depth, so i just don't buy the "he's a deep threat and thats it." Lance is productive every time hes on the field.
But as i said, if Reggie does open things up for Devery then fair do's, but Lance is way more reliable as a player.

Starting is simply a technicality in this offense. We have so many packages and substitutions that its possible that a starter gets less snaps than a "back-up".

I do think Moore has earned more snaps, and it could come at the expense of Devery

Personally I'd like to see Meachem start opposite Colston, but it really doesn't matter. I just think our offense would be it's most dangerous with those two on the outside, Moore in the slot, and Devery streaking downfield against dimes and safeties.
